Trip Overview

The drive from Chesterfield, MO to Hazelwood, MO covers 20.6 miles and takes about 29m behind the wheel. This route is realistic as a one-day drive if you keep your stops efficient.

The route leans on I 270, Avenue of the Saints, McDonnell Boulevard for much of the mileage, and the overall profile is mixed drive. The longest uninterrupted segment is about 10.5 miles on I 270. At current regular gas prices, budget about $3.13 one way before food or hotel costs.
